I have users who want to create search folders or views that they can
manually drag and drop the contacts into. They do not necessarily
have the same relevant data that they can creat a filter on but would
like to be able to just create these on the fly. Any help would be
appreciated.

We use categories to do this. Create a category, even a temporary one, and
drag the contacts into it. Then you can sort by category and see them.
